ÓòÃû×¢²á
- ÖÐÎÄÓòÃû
- Ó¢ÎÄÓòÃû
- ͨÓÃÍøÖ·
- ÓòÃû½âÎö
- ÓòÃûתÈë\ת³ö
ÐéÄâÖ÷»ú
- Ö÷»ú¹ºÂò
- ¹ÜÀíÖ÷»ú
- FTPÉÏ´«
- Êý¾Ý¿â¹ÜÀí
- Ö÷»úÐø·ÑÉý¼¶
ÍøÕ¾½¨Éè
- ½¨Õ¾Á÷³Ì½éÉÜ
- ÍøÕ¾Éè¼Æ
- ÍøÕ¾¸Ä°æ
- ÍøÕ¾Î¬»¤
- ÍøÕ¾ÍÆ¹ã
ÆóÒµÓʾÖ
- ÓÊÏäʹÓÃ
- ¹ÜÀíÓÊÏä
- ÓÊÏäÐø·ÑÉý¼¶
- È«ÇòÓʾÖ
ÍøÕ¾ÓÅ»¯
- seoÓÅ»¯
- seo¼¼ÇÉ
- ÊÕË÷ÒýÇæÓÅ»¯
- ¹Ø¼ü´ÊÓÅ»¯
ÍøÕ¾±¸°¸
- ±¸°¸Á÷³ÌÖ¸ÄÏ
- Ð޸ı¸°¸
- ±¸°¸×ÊÁÏÏÂÔØ
- ±¸°¸Ð¡¼¼ÇÉ
·þÎñÆ÷×âÓÃ
ÆäËü·þÎñ
- 400µç»°
- ÔÚÏ߿ͷþ
- ²ÆÎñ³£¼ûÎÊÌâ
- »áÔ±³£¼ûÎÊÌâ
- ÄúÏÖÔÚµÄλÖ㺠´´Ð»¥Áª >> ÍøÕ¾½¨Éè >> ÍøÕ¾½¨Éè³£¼ûÎÊÌâ >> ÍøÕ¾ÖÆ×÷£ºCSS±¸Íü¼MargingÓ÷¨ºÍ±êÇ©µÄʹÓÃ
PPÍæÓÎÏ·ºÐ,Å·Å·ÓÎÏ·ºÐ×Ó:ÍøÕ¾ÖÆ×÷£ºCSS±¸Íü¼MargingÓ÷¨ºÍ±êÇ©µÄʹÓÃ
- ×÷ÕߣºÔøÐ¡½ã ÎÄÕÂÀ´Ô´£º³É¶¼ÍøÕ¾½¨Éè µã»÷Êý£º953 ¸üÐÂʱ¼ä£º2011-12-02
-
ÓÅÐãµÄ°ÙÍò¼¶Êý¾Ý¿â·ÖÒ³´úÂëÓɳɶ¼´´Ð»¥ÁªÍøÕ¾½¨ÉèÕûÀí·ÖÏí¡£
<%
'Ãû³Æ£º°ÙÍòÊý¾Ý½øÐзÖÒ³
'×÷ÕߣºÍøÕ¾ÖÆ×÷Ð¡Ôø
'ʱ¼ä£º2007Äê10ÔÂ6ÈÕ
'ƽ̨£ºWin2000+IIS5.0+Sql2000
'¸½ÑÔ£ºµÚÒ»´Îд¾ÍÔËÓüòµ¥Ò»Ð©£¬´ó¼Ò²»ÒªÂî…¡
'----------------------------------------------------------Á¬½ÓÊý¾Ý¿â
Response.Buffer = True
Dim SqlLocalName,SqlUsername,SqlPassword,SqlDatabaseName
Dim ConnStr,Conn
'''''''''''''''''''''''''''''' SQLÊý¾Ý¿â ''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''
SqlLocalName ="(local)" 'Á¬½ÓIP [ ±¾µØÓà (local) ÍâµØÓÃIP ]
SqlUsername ="sa" 'Êý¾Ý¿âÓû§Ãû
SqlPassword ="XXXXXX" 'Óû§ÃÜÂë
SqlDatabaseName="News2008" 'Êý¾Ý¿âÃû
ConnStr = "Provider=Sqloledb;User ID=" & SqlUsername & "; Password=" & SqlPassword & "; Initial Catalog = " & SqlDatabaseName & "; Data Source=" & SqlLocalName & ";"
'''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''
On Error Resume Next
Set Conn=Server.CreateObject("ADODB.Connection")
Conn.open ConnStr
If Err Then
err.Clear
Set Conn = Nothing
Response.Write "<div style='font-size:14px;color=#ff0000' align='center'>Êý¾Ý¿âÁ¬½Ó³ö´í£¬Çë¼ì²éÊý¾Ý¿âÁ¬½Ó×Ö´®</div>"
Response.End
End If
'----------------------------------------------------------Á¬½ÓÊý¾Ý¿âÍê³É
'¶¨Òå±äÁ¿
'TblName-±íÃû£»FldName-ÅÅÁÐ×Ö¶ÎÃû£»FieldName-Ðè¶ÁÈ¡µÄ×Ö¶ÎÃû£»PageSizeX-·ÖÒ³´óС£»PageCountX-×ÜÒ³Êý£»PageNo-µ±Ç°Ò³;OrderType-ÅÅÐò·½Ê½£»StrWhere-Ìõ¼þÓï¾ä
'StrSql-×ÜÖ´ÐÐÓï¾ä£»FieldCount-×ܼǼÊý£»StrTmp,StrOrder-ÁÙʱ±äÁ¿
Dim TblName,FldName,FieldName,PageSizeX,PageCountX,PageNo,OrderType,StrWhere
Dim StrSql,FieldCount,StrTmp,StrOrder,TopField
'½øÐи³Öµ
PageNo=trim(Request.Querystring("PageNo"))
if isnumeric(PageNo) or PageNo="" then 'Èç¹ûûÓÐPageÖµ£¬½øÐгõʼ»¯Öµ
PageNo=abs(PageNo)
if PageNo=0 then PageNo=1
else
PageNo=1
end if
TblName = "TableNews"
FldName = "ID" '˵Ã÷£¬ÅÅÐò×Ö¶ÎÖµÔÚÊý¾Ý¿â²»ÄÜÓÐÖØ¸´ : ½¨ÒéÊÇÖ÷¼ü
FieldName="ID,Title,AddTime"
PageSizeX=30
OrderType=1 '0-Ϊ½µÐò 1-ÉýÐò
StrWhere=" (Code='0101') and (Hits>100) " '×¢Òâ: Ò»¸öÌõ¼þ¾ÍÓÃ()Ë«À¨ºÅÀ¨ÆðÀ´ µÚÒ»¸ö²»ÓÃand
TopField=(PageNo-1)*PageSizeX 'TOP¶àÉÙÌõ
if OrderType=0 then
StrTmp = "<(Select min"
StrOrder = " Order BY ["&FldName&"] desc"
else
StrTmp = ">(Select max"
StrOrder = " Order BY ["&FldName&"] asc"
end if
'¶¨ÒåsqlÓï¾ä
StrSql="Select Top "&Clng(PageSizeX)&" "& FieldName &" From "&TblName&" "
if PageNo=1 then 'Èç¹ûÊǵÚһҳʱ£¬Ö´ÐÐÈçÏ´úÂë²é¿âËÙ¶È¿ì
if StrWhere<>"" then
StrSql=StrSql&" Where "&StrWhere & StrOrder&""
else
StrSql=StrSql & StrOrder
end if
else
if StrWhere<>"" then
StrSql=StrSql&" Where "& FldName & StrTmp&"("&FldName&") From (Select top "& Clng(TopField)&" "&FldName &" From "&TblName&" Where "& StrWhere & StrOrder &") as tblTmp) and "& StrWhere & StrOrder&""
else
StrSql=StrSql&" Where "& FldName & StrTmp&"("&FldName&") From (Select top "& Clng(TopField)&" "&FldName &" From "&TblName & StrOrder &") as tblTmp) "&StrOrder&""
end if
end if
Set rs=Conn.exeCute(StrSql) 'Ö´Ðвéѯ
if rs.bof and rs.eof then
Conn.Close : set Conn=nothing
response.write "<script LANGUAGE='javascript'>alert('µ±Ç°Ã»ÓÐÕÒµ½ÈκμǼ£¬Çë·µ»ØÖØÐ²Ù×÷£¡');history.go(-1);</script>"
response.end
end if
if StrWhere<>"" then 'Çó×ܼǼÊý
FieldCount=Conn.exeCute("Select Count("&FldName&") From "&TblName&" Where "&StrWhere&"")(0)
else
FieldCount=Conn.exeCute("Select Count("&FldName&") From "&TblName&"")(0)
end if
if (FieldCount mod nPageSize)>0 then 'Çó×ÜÒ³Êý PageCountX
PageCountX=((FieldCount - (FieldCount mod PageSizeX))/ PageSizeX)+1
else
PageCountX= (FieldCount / PageSizeX)
end if
'ÏÔʾÊý¾Ý
do while not rs.eof
response.write""&rs("Title")&" Ìí¼Óʱ¼ä£º"&rs("AddTime")&"<br/>"
rs.movenext
loop
'½øÐйرպÍÊÍ·ÅÏà¹Ø×ÊÔ´
rs.Close
Conn.Close : Set Conn=nothing
'ÏÔʾ·ÖÒ³
if PageNo<=1 then
Response.Write "<font color='#FF0000'>[Ê×Ò³] [ÉÏÒ»Ò³]</font>"
else
Response.Write"[<a href='?PageNo=1' target='_self' title='Ê×Ò³'><font color='#FF0000'>Ê×Ò³</font></a>] "
Response.Write"[<a href='?PageNo="&(PageNo-1)&"' target='_self' title='ÉÏÒ»Ò³'><font color='#FF0000'>ÉÏÒ»Ò³</font></a>] "
end if
if PageNo>=PageCountX then
Response.Write "<font color='#FF0000'>[ÏÂÒ»Ò³] [βҳ]</font>"
else
Response.Write"[<a href='?PageNo="&(PageNo+1)&"' target='_self' title='ÏÂÒ»Ò³'><font color='#FF0000'>ÏÂÒ»Ò³</font></a>] "
Response.Write"[<a href='?PageNo="&PageCountX&"' target='_self' title='βҳ'><font color='#FF0000'>βҳ</font></a>]"
end if
Response.Write"[Ò³´Î µÚ<font color=red>"&PageNo&"</font>Ò³/¹²<font color=red>" & PageCountX &"</font>Ò³]"
Response.Write" [¹²<font color=red>"&FieldCount&"</font>Ìõ <font color=red>"& PageSizeX & "</font>Ìõ/Ò³]"
Response.Write" תµ½£º<select name='page' size='1' onchange=""javascript:window.location = '?PageNo='+this.options[this.selectedIndex].value;"">"
for i=1 to PageCountX
Response.Write"<option value="&i&""
if PageNo=i then Response.Write" selected"
Response.Write(">µÚ-"&i&"-Ò³</option>")
next
Response.Write"</selected>"
%>
- ÉÏһƪÎÄÕ£ºÈçºÎ´´½¨ÊʺÏÒÆ¶¯É豸ä¯ÀÀµÄÍøÕ¾
ÏÂһƪÎÄÕ£ºÍøÕ¾ÖÆ×÷°ÙÍò¼¶Êý¾Ý·ÖÒ³´æ´¢¹ý³Ì´úÂë
ÓÅ»¯µç»°£º028-86922220 13518219792 ¹«Ë¾µØÖ·£º³É¶¼ÊÐÌ«ÉýÄÏ·288ºÅ½õÌì¹ú¼ÊA´±1002ºÅ
Ö§³ÖÐÅÏ䣺service@cdxwcx.com °æÈ¨ËùÓУº´´Ð»¥Áª-¹©×îÓÅÊÆµÄËÑË÷ÒýÇæÅÅÃûÓÅ»¯ ÊñICP±¸13010860ºÅ
´´Ð»¥Áª³É¶¼×¨ÒµÍøÕ¾Éè¼ÆÖÆ×÷£º³É¶¼ÍøÕ¾½¨Éè,·ÖÒ³´úÂë, ÍøÒ³·ÖÒ³´úÂë,ÍøÒ³Éè¼Æ,³É¶¼ÍøÕ¾ÓÅ»¯,³É¶¼×öÍøÕ¾,³É¶¼ÍøÕ¾ÖÆ×÷